Output 5e39ee65d590d31e09f7d6b53e82d3595a4d082d93f1eace0acccac780494943:1

value
10695333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6be297f4ad0d200e23b7e313299ab222dbf5d267 OP_EQUAL
address
3BXTg4rsBq1WaWcfhHMarfK7iWQkKofZKh
transaction
5e39ee65d590d31e09f7d6b53e82d3595a4d082d93f1eace0acccac780494943
spent
true